Ghanaian animator Abdul Ndadi’s fantasy film Orisha’s Journey (2014) has made it to the May 2015 Cannes Festival and will be screened in the Short Film Corner section which is part of the Cannes Court Métrage program.

Here's a pan shot from my film Orisha's Journey...
1) Initial drawing I made for the volcano pan
2) Is the painting I did in photoshop with textural and fog layers
3) Is the near final look with effects lighting
